Michael Cruz
Michael Cruz was born and raised in NYC, though he split his time between the US and Medellin, Colombia. After high school, he went to work at the Old Vic, the Globe, and the Battersea Arts Center in London, UK before living and traveling through India. He then became a volunteer high school teacher in Majuro, The Republic of the Marshall Islands where he co-directed a local translation of Shakespeare's Much Ado About Nothing, produced and co-directed the country's first narrative feature film with the support of the United Nations, and help kick-start the first local TV programs produced and run entirely by local youth funded through various international banks and investors. He returned to the US to earn an MFA in Film Production from Chapman University, was mentored in screenwriting by Academy Award Winner David Ward, and began a career working for UK film financier Future Films and later premiere management and production company Circle of Confusion. Focusing his work in the crossover between the traditional entertainment industry and new media talent and distribution, Mike has gone on to co-produce the feature documentary Please Subscribe, serve as credited and UN-credited narrative and producing consultant on over a dozen native narrative series, helped build a YouTube audience of over 2.5 million subscribers and 300 million views, and been nominated for multiple Streamy and Webby Awards. He is Director of Digital Programming for The Walking Dead creator Robert Kirman's Skybound Entertainment where he is tasked with developing a wide variety of digitally native content.
